99 taurus with 110,000 milesdomthemeatman 02-03-2006, 03:36 PM I have a 99 taurus with 100,000 miles on it and it needs a transmission overhaul. the transmission shop said it would cost aroud 2500 dollars for parts and labor, is a car with that many miles on it worth putting that much money into it? Any advice would be helpfull. Thanks Willyum 02-03-2006, 08:20 PM Something like that is a personal choice. What shape is it in, do you like it, and how well taken care of ? Even though the car isn't worth $2500, what kind of car can you go out and buy for that much? mwt878991 02-04-2006, 10:23 AM For $2500 you should get a 12 month 12K miles warranty any motor or tranny mounts and even axles done if they need it. Just the tranny should run around $1700 to 1800 Mike :smokin: mcconnc 02-05-2006, 08:00 PM I'd also check w/ another tranny shop. Try AAMCO if you have one near you. I had my '98 Taurus tranny rebuilt by AAMCO and it cost me $1,700, and I negotiated a 3 year, 36k mile warranty on it. Mine went at 72k miles. I'd be happy w/ the 99k you got out of yours. Most Taurus tranny's go between 75-100k. mwt878991 02-05-2006, 08:29 PM I am not saying you didn't get a deal from AaMCO but they have one of the worst reputations nationwide for being crooks.
